When Chanel creative director of makeup Peter Philips got the word from Karl Lagerfeld that this year’s Métiers d’Art show was to be a nod to classic Indian decadence, his mind went to one place: black kohl. “We wanted a graphic interpretation of an iconic Indian beauty ideal,” Philips said of the almond-shaped black-rimmed lids that were the focal point of the beauty look he created backstage at the Grand Palais. Once Philips built a base out of his Perfection Lumiere foundation dusted with “a touch” of Chanel Joues Contraste Blush in Brume d’Or for a hint of cheek color, he devoted his attention to that eye, which he described as “something between mysterious and rock ‘n’ roll.” Key to skirting that line was a new shade of Philips’ ultra-luxe Illusion d’Ombre in Nirvana, a deep onyx shimmering cream eye shadow that he blended beneath the lower lash line and through the crease, dragging his brush upward into a slight wing toward the temples. Chanel Le Crayon Kohl Eyeliner in Noir drawn along the water line and its Inimitable Intense Mascara in Noir achieved what Philips called a “pitch black” finish.
To keep the focus squarely on the eyes, lips were painted a muted shade of pink courtesy of Rouge Coco Shine in Empreinte for a natural dewy effect before Philips got to work on gilded accents, which he used to bring out the metallic embroidery and lace in Lagerfeld’s collection—not to mention the sparkling pieces of Chanel Fine Jewelry peeking out of hairstylist Sam McKnight’s dread-ed updos. “At the last minute I added some golden highlights on cheeks and eyes,” Philips said, dipping into Chanel’s forthcoming, limited-edition Route des Indes Palette due out in June. Fingertips were treated to a few coats of a golden lacquer fittingly named Diwali “in homage to the famous ‘celebration of light’ that takes place in India,” according to Philips. Look 1: Sugarplum Fairy
Face
Begin by blending a suitable shade from Lakmé’s range of foundations. Next, apply the Peach Blush Cheek Artist to get that rosy blush. Finally enjoy a rainbow like glow by smearing a bit of All Over Shimmer Gloss on the face.
Eyes
Cover your entire upper eyelid and inner corner of your eyes with a generous doze of the Moonshine Fantasy Shimmer Liner. With a steady hand, apply a thin stroke of the Pink Crystal Fantasy Shimmer Liner over your lash line. Finally, get super defined lashes with any Lakmé mascara.
Lips
Start by giving your lips the satin smoothness of Enrich Satin Lip Color in 135. Then add some sparkle to them with a dot of Fantasy Shimmer Liner in Moonshine.
Nails
Make a statement with a neat layer of True Wear Nail Color in 248. Top it up with a second coat, for a super intense finish.

Gauri & Nainika's inspiration for their Summer collection was a world ruled by fantasy for their Summer 2011 collection. Bright tones, sparkles and shine meet lips washed with gold and silver, while creamy color pencils and technicolor gloss captures the colors of the rainbow on skin. From petal soft shimmery powders in bright hues to electric blue, pink and green eye color, it's magic all the way.

Pacifica's Indian Coconut Nectar is full of good-for-you organic ingredients and natural essential oils. Inspired by travels to faraway destinations, this warm fragrance is at once sensuous and fresh. It blends coconut, delicate vanilla, and creamy vetiver with exotic floral accords of ambrosia to leave skin beautifully scented. The Indian Coconut Nectar-scented luxuries come in in various forms. A body butter, body wash, perfume roll-on, spray perfume and solid perfume make up this adorable collection. The packaging is super cute as well, with gold, orange and turquoise Indian inspired designs all over, it surely reminded me of rangolis!

This is not the first time that a major company has been inspired by India when developing a new fragrance, Kenzo and various other companies use Indian notes such as sandalwood and jasmines in their fragrances regularly. Escada Taj Sunset is a limited edition fragrance for 2011. As per Sephora, Escada is described as a scent of tropical sensuality, it opens with a burst of citrusy blood orange and the exotic, fruity aroma of the Alphonso mango—the first fragrance to capture this unique note. Next, floral and fruity heart notes emerge, including watery blossom, sweet primrose, and raspberry. The scent lingers on a sexy, beach-inspired base of coconut cream, musky notes, and sandalwood. This fragrance takes you on an exotic and sensual adventure, evoking a summer spent in Goa, the region in southern India known for seducing visitors with stunning beaches, white sand, and a feeling of relaxed warmth. The fragrance has notes of Alphonso Mango, Blood Orange, Watery Blossom, Sweet Primrose, Raspberry, Coconut Cream, Musk, Sandalwood. The bottle has a gorgeous henna-flower paying homage to India.
